i used to have a laptop with discrete graphics and never saw the hang. then i got a lenovo 420 with i5 +HD3000 only (company provided) and it hangs all the time (lion 10.7.3 or 10.7.4) ... so much so that is it unbearable (un-usable) when using the LCD screen.

the only way i can use the laptop is:
1) use external monitor (without extended/mirrored screen on LCD = shut lid)
or
2) remove AppleIntelHD3000Graphics.kext (and use the non-accelerated) and use standard/default graphics.

this mode works for office work and browsing - some video apps wont work. But atleast I can use LCD without any buffer hangs.

searched high/low for a fix/resolution. did all kinds SNBGraphics kext patching to no avail. ... i rarely get any glitches - but the freezing is/was a killer. got believe it is an accelerator driver issue.
